About the Role:
We are looking for a motivated and hardworking Pump Installation Engineer to join our expanding Electrical and Water Engineering team. You’ll work on exciting golf course and sports ground irrigation projects across the UK, installing, maintaining and repairing industrial pumping systems and associated pipework.
This is a varied, hands-on role that includes installing pumps, booster sets and varied pipework installation methods. You will also assist with pump station construction, including small concrete works, pump house and kiosk builds working alongside our experienced electrical and water engineering teams.
Key Responsibilities Required:
- Install industrial pumping systems and booster sets.
- Install stainless steel fabricated pipework manufactured in house.
- Install polyethylene pipework using electrofusion welding techniques.
- Install M-Press stainless steel pipework systems.
- Assist with construction of pump houses, including small concrete works, pump house and kiosk builds.
